6 A BILL FOR AN ACT ENTITLED: “AN ACT REVISING THE FAMILY INCOME ELIGIBILITY REQUIREMENTS
7 FOR THE BEST BEGINNINGS CHILD CARE SCHOLARSHIP PROGRAM; PROVIDING AN
8 APPROPRIATION; AMENDING SECTION 52-2-715, MCA; AND PROVIDING AN EFFECTIVE DATE.”
9
10 B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F MONTANA:
11
12Section 1. Section 52-2-715, MCA, is amended to read:
13 "52-2-715. Family income eligibility requirements. In determining income eligibility for the best
14 beginnings child care scholarship program, the department shall:
15 (1) set a qualifying income threshold at no less than 185% of the federal poverty level 85% of the
16 state median income for each family size; and
17 (2) set a maximum qualifying income level that is no higher than that allowed by the federal child
18 care and development block grant."
19
20 NEW SECTION. Section 2. Appropriation. (1) There is appropriated $17 million from the general
21 fund to the department of public health and human services for each year of the biennium beginning July 1,
22 2025, for the purposes of the best beginnings child care scholarship program.
23 (2) The legislature intends that the appropriation in this section be considered part of the ongoing
24 base for the next legislative session.
25
26 NEW SECTION. Section 3. Effective date. [This act] is effective July 1, 2025.
